The Line Between Humor and Hurt
Shocking fat jokes often land in a controversial gray zone. On one side, free speech enthusiasts argue humor should be unrestricted. On the other, critics highlight how such jokes reinforce prejudice, minimize real struggles with weight-related discrimination, and border on body shaming.

Why We’ve Been Too Afraid to Discuss Fat Humor
Cultural taboos and discomfort breed silence. People often avoid the topic out of fear—fear of offending, being labeled insensitive, or unintentionally normalizing weight bias. Yet avoiding it only fuels stigma.
Research shows body-related jokes can deepen shame for those living with weight issues, contributing to mental health burdens. Opening a thoughtful, inclusive discussion doesn’t mean condoning offensive humor—it means creating space where humor doesn’t come at someone’s dignity.
